Album Notes Issued during late 2007, just as Radiohead independently released IN RAINBOWS in groundbreaking pay-what-you-will format, this seven-disc EMI box set compiles all previous full-length albums by the revered British art-rock band. Ranging from 1993 to `03, the collection tracks the timeline of the group's artistic progression, featuring the formative PABLO HONEY and its majestic follow-up, THE BENDS, along with the ambitious OK COMPUTER, the challenging KID A, and subsequent like-minded outings. Although HONEY and the I MIGHT BE WRONG live recording aren't top-shelf Radiohead, the set's other albums are essential for true fans, many of whom already own the discs individually. For anyone looking to plumb the depths of Radiohead's back catalogue in earnest, however, the anthology is a fitting form of full immersion. | |||||||||||
